The Israeli military says eight hostages have been handed over to the Red Cross in Gaza as part of a third release of hostages since a ceasefire deal between Israel and Hamas began on 19 January.
Agam Berger, a 20-year-old soldier, was freed first in northern Gaza and is now back in Israel.
The Israeli military said seven more hostages have now been handed to the Red Cross in Gaza.
It is thought two of the seven were Israelis 29-year-old Arbel Yehud and 80-year-old Gadi Moses – while the five others were foreign nationals, believed to be Thai.
Israel will later release 110 Palestinians held in Israeli prisons as part of the exchange, according to Hamas.
